网络流量采集方案的数据处理方式有哪些?

在当今信息化时代,网络流量采集方案已成为企业、政府等众多领域不可或缺的技术手段。然而,面对海量的网络流量数据,如何进行有效的数据处理成为了一个亟待解决的问题。本文将详细介绍网络流量采集方案的数据处理方式,以期为相关领域提供有益的参考。

一、数据预处理

  1. 数据清洗:在数据处理过程中,首先需要对原始数据进行清洗,去除无效、错误或重复的数据。这包括以下步骤:

    • 去除重复数据:通过比对数据记录的唯一标识,如IP地址、MAC地址等,识别并删除重复数据。
    • 修正错误数据:针对数据中存在的错误,如时间戳错误、数据格式错误等,进行修正。
    • 去除无效数据:针对数据中不满足特定条件的数据,如空值、异常值等,进行删除。
  2. 数据整合:将来自不同来源、不同格式的数据整合成统一格式,以便后续处理和分析。数据整合主要包括以下内容:

    • 数据标准化:将不同来源的数据按照统一的标准进行格式转换,如日期格式、时间格式等。
    • 数据转换:将原始数据转换为适合分析的数据格式,如将字符串转换为数值型数据。
    • 数据合并:将多个数据源中的相关数据进行合并,形成完整的数据集。

二、数据挖掘

  1. 关联规则挖掘:通过分析数据之间的关联关系,挖掘出有价值的信息。例如,通过分析用户访问网站的行为,找出用户浏览路径中的关联规则。

  2. 聚类分析:将具有相似特征的数据划分为同一类别,以便于后续分析。例如,将用户按照其访问网站的行为进行聚类,以便于进行用户画像分析。

  3. 分类与预测:通过建立分类模型和预测模型,对未知数据进行分类和预测。例如,利用机器学习算法对用户访问网站的行为进行分类,预测用户是否会购买商品。

  4. 异常检测:通过分析数据中的异常值,发现潜在的安全威胁或异常行为。例如,通过分析网络流量数据,检测恶意攻击行为。

三、数据可视化

  1. 柱状图:用于展示不同类别数据的数量对比,如不同地区用户访问网站的数量。

  2. 折线图:用于展示数据随时间变化的趋势,如网站访问量随时间的变化。

  3. 饼图:用于展示不同类别数据在整体中的占比,如不同类型用户的占比。

  4. 散点图:用于展示两个变量之间的关系,如用户访问网站的时间与访问次数之间的关系。

案例分析:

某企业为了了解用户对其网站的使用情况,采用网络流量采集方案进行数据采集。通过数据预处理,清洗并整合了海量原始数据。随后,利用数据挖掘技术,分析了用户访问网站的行为,挖掘出用户浏览路径中的关联规则。在此基础上,企业针对不同类型的用户,制定了相应的营销策略,提高了网站的用户粘性和转化率。

总结:

网络流量采集方案的数据处理方式主要包括数据预处理、数据挖掘和数据可视化。通过对海量数据的处理和分析,企业可以更好地了解用户需求,优化产品和服务,提高市场竞争力。在今后的工作中,随着大数据技术的不断发展,网络流量采集方案的数据处理方式将更加多样化、智能化。

猜你喜欢:应用性能管理